Abstract :
Steady sol and gel of SrBi2Ta2O9 (SBT) was prepared using pentaethoxy tantalum, strontium acetate, and bismuth subnitrate as raw materials and ethylene glycol as a solvent. After a dried gel was pretreated at 350 °C for 30 min and then it was calcined at 800 °C for 1 h, the perovskite phase SBT ferroelectric powder was obtained. The formation mechanism of the sol and gel was proposed. In the baking process perovskite phase SBT forms via a reaction between bismuth oxide (cubic phase) and strontium tantalate (orthorhombic phase).
